Sri Rukmini Dwadashi marks the divine appearance of Srimati Rukminidevi, the eternal queen of Lord Krishna in Dwaraka and the embodiment of pure devotion, surrender, and grace.
In the Vaishnava tradition, Rukminidevi is worshiped as the ideal devotee who fixed her heart fully on Lord Krishna. Her life teaches humility, faith, and unwavering devotion to the Supreme Lord.
This auspicious festival is observed with abhishekam, arati, kirtan, discourse, and prasadam. By participating in the festival and supporting its seva, devotees receive an opportunity to serve Sri Sri Rukmini Dwarakadhish with love and gratitude.
